Oakdale vs Paint Branch

This evening the Bears were on the road and visited Paint Branch High School in Montgomery County. Paint Branch was a very quick and athletic team and the game was fast paced from the start. The Bears defense was outstanding and held Paint Branch to 6 points in the first quarter. It was a tough fought game throughout the 1st half as the Bears took a 12 point lead at half.  In the second half the game became even more physical, however the Bears hung tough and were able to control the tempo of the game. Also, the Bears added a strong free throw showing making 23 of 27 from the line.  A school record was set this evening for the most rebounds in a game. Sean Jodrie grabbed 26 rebounds for the game, helping the Bears seal the win with a FINAL SCORE of 63-47. The win improves the Bears record to 2-0 and the next game is schedule for Tuesday at home against South Hagerstown. GO BEARS!

2A WEST REGIONAL CHAMPS!!!!!!!!

Last night's 2A West Regional Championship game was intense! The gym was extremely loud and packed with fans. It was standing room only with people along each baseline wall standing or sitting. It was warm during the day so the gym was so hot by the time the game started, it was like a sauna. Both student crowds stood for most of the game and were really into the game. It was a great atmosphere and a memorable night. In the first quarter, Century was extremely accurate on offense hitting 3 three pointers, which added to their 15-11 lead. In the 2nd quarter it was an even game (17-17) and at halftime Century lead by 4 points. After halftime, the Bears came out aggressive and tough offensively and defensively which allowed them to dominate. In the 3rd they outscored Century 22-17 and 28-15 in the fourth. In addition the Bears were accurate from the foul line making 17 of 22, which most were made in the final 2:00 minutes of the game. With this win it gives the Bears the 2A West Regional Championship for the 3rd year in a row. It also places them into the Maryland State Semi-Final game vs Oakland Mills on Friday @ 7:00PM at Xfinity Center in UMD, College Park.
